A procedure of the top quality of care of life-threatening ailments is the likelihood of fatality following treatment, also known as the case-fatality rate. According to the OECD, U.S. individuals confessed for severe myocardial infarction have a reasonably low age-adjusted case-fatality rate within 1 month of admission (4.3 per 100 patients) compared to the OECD standard (5.4 per 100 patients); however, as displayed in Number 4-2, they have a greater rate than individuals in 6 peer nations.

(more ...)The united state age-adjusted 30-day case-fatality price for ischemic stroke is 3.0 per 100 people, which is listed below the OECD average of 5.2 per 100 people, but it is higher than those of four peer nations (Denmark, Finland, Japan, and Norway) (OECD, 2011b. For several years, high quality enhancement programs and wellness solutions research study have actually acknowledged that the fragmented nature of the united state wellness care system, miscommunication, and incompatible details systems foment lapses in care; oversights and mistakes; and unneeded repetition of testing, therapy, and connected dangers since documents of prior solutions are inaccessible (Fineberg, 2012; Institute of Medication, 2000, 2010).

A consistent pattern emerges in the U.S. actions (see Box 4-3). U.S. people normally give their physicians high marks in the interest they pay to medical details, to appealing individuals in decision-making conversations, and to discharge planning after a hospital stay or surgery. However, united state participants are extra most likely than those in the various other surveyed nations to have troubles in four essential areas that can impact the quality of treatment outside the hospital, particularly management of chronic illnesses: complication and inadequately coordinated care, insufficient info systems to access needed professional data, miscommunication between suppliers and between people and carriers, and medical mistakes.

Regularity of issues amongst insured and uninsured U.S. individuals with chronic conditions. Significantly, U.S. clients with complicated treatment needsinsured and without insurance alikeare more most likely than those in various other countries to complain of clinical expenses or postpone recommended treatment as an outcome. Specialty care is reasonably strong and waiting times for elective treatments are fairly brief, yet Americans have much less accessibility to primary treatment.
